Tracy Q. Gardner is a scholar working on Inorganic Chemistry, Materials Chemistry and Mechanical Engineering. According to data from OpenAlex, Tracy Q. Gardner has authored 14 papers receiving a total of 350 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Inorganic Chemistry, 6 papers in Materials Chemistry and 6 papers in Mechanical Engineering. Recurrent topics in Tracy Q. Gardner’s work include Zeolite Catalysis and Synthesis (8 papers), Membrane Separation and Gas Transport (6 papers) and Mesoporous Materials and Catalysis (3 papers). Tracy Q. Gardner is often cited by papers focused on Zeolite Catalysis and Synthesis (8 papers), Membrane Separation and Gas Transport (6 papers) and Mesoporous Materials and Catalysis (3 papers). Tracy Q. Gardner collaborates with scholars based in United States, United Arab Emirates and United Kingdom. Tracy Q. Gardner's co-authors include John L. Falconer, Richard D. Noble, Janna Martinek, Shiguang Li, Lorcan Dempsey, Hayley C. Leonard, Jane Waite, Michael Day, Sue Sentance and Paul Lefrère and has published in prestigious journals such as Journal of Membrane Science, Industrial & Engineering Chemistry Research and Chemical Engineering Science.
